Regularly Asked Questions



How Often Should Waste Equipment Be Preserved for Ideal Performance?



The frequency of maintenance for waste Equipment normally depends on use and producer suggestions - Industrial waste compaction equipment. Usually, examinations ought to happen quarterly, with comprehensive servicing every year to ensure peak efficiency and prevent possible you could try these out break downs or inadequacies


What Kinds Of Waste Can Be Refined in Garbage Compactors?



Garbage compactor can refine different kinds of waste, including cardboard, paper, plastics, and non-hazardous food waste. Individuals have to prevent condensing harmful products, steels, and fluids to ensure effective and safe procedure.

Are There Safety And Security Attributes in Modern Garbage Compactors?



Modern garbage disposal typically include safety features such as automatic shut-off mechanisms, emergency quit buttons, and sensor systems (Industrial waste compaction equipment). These enhancements are created to protect users from potential threats during procedure, advertising a much safer working atmosphere


Just How Does Waste Equipment Influence Labor Requirements?



The influence of waste Equipment on labor demands is significant; it typically lowers the requirement for manual work, boosting and simplifying procedures performance. Less employees are required, enabling organizations to allot resources a lot more efficiently.

What Is the Average Lifespan of a Garbage Compactor?



The average life expectancy of a trash compactor typically ranges in between 10 to 15 years, depending on use, upkeep, and ecological elements. Normal maintenance can prolong this life expectancy, making sure excellent performance and dependability throughout its operational years.
